Transaction ee590359ff8b45522968ad70262c6819e745a054b96a50867ae977830a9a201b
1 Input
1 Output
-
ee590359ff8b45522968ad70262c6819e745a054b96a50867ae977830a9a201b:0
- value
- 30694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 938824719dab8307129515e9d128919451b99dda OP_EQUAL
- address
- 3F96M5aVLgmnG2LvyHqn5hTK9iUbJtFr7B